Hi,
I'm evaluating the project you submitted for approval in
Savannah. While doing so I have noticed a few problems which are
described below.
Savannah is a central point for development, distribution and
maintenance of GNU Software. We also host Free Software projects that
are not part of the GNU Project, but run on free platforms.
However, we do not allow to host your project on Savannah and
SourceForge at the same time, if Savannah is just a project mirror.
Your project development should happen primarily on Savannah. How do
you plan to use your Savannah account?
Also, please note that "Linux" is just a kernel of a more complex
system that we like to refer to as GNU/Linux, to emphasize the ideals
of the Free Software movement.
Could you please change references to Linux as an OS to GNU/Linux?.
For more information, see http://www.gnu.org/gnu/linux-and-gnu.html.
Regards.
